A one-day golf kitty to celebrate the newly-elected Captain of Tiger Golf Club, Rev. Fr. Joachim Akee and the Lady Captain of TGC, Mrs Folashade Ajala, is scheduled to take place between September 25 and 26 at TGC, Adekunle Fajuyi Cantonment, Odogbo, Ibadan.
According to the Chairman, Local Organising Committee, Mr Muyiwa Laniyan, both Akee and Mrs Ajala would run the affairs of TGC for the next 12 months.
Laniyan, former captain of TGC stated that logistics have been put in place to make the competition which will be organised in strict compliance with NCDC rules on COVID-19 a memorable one.

“At Tiger Golf Club, we are used to pioneering so many things, this is the first time in a long time in the South West that the captain and the lady captain will be having their inaugural kitties together, this is a plus for TGC.
“As a result of the pandemic, we have scaled down the numbers of players otherwise, our initial plan is for 200 golfers, but because of the pandemic, we have scaled it down to 150 players to be made up of 110 male and 40 female players.

“I can assure you, the course is being re-designed and re-engineered, we are expanding our greens, we are doing the distance markers. Our prizes and crystals will be outstanding.
“Our major sponsor for the kitty is Engineer Dotun Sanusi of Ilaji Farm and Resort, Ibadan, and supported by eminent personalities.
